CO2 Laser Splicer (XQ7210)
Fiber Splicing Equipment

XQ7210 is a large-diameter fiber splicer with CO2 laser as the heat source which is designed independently by OSCOM Technology. The splicer can splice 80μm -2500μm fiber or glass rod quickly, accurately and stably. It mainly used for the splicing of QBH fiber end cap, optical combiner fiber bundles, special fiber, the tapering of glass tube, and the processing of fiber ball lens, low melting point fiber, etc. It is multifunctional, easy to use and has flexible applications.

Special Fiber Splicer (XQ7230)
Fiber Splicing Equipment

XQ7230 is a large-diameter special fiber splicing system based on electric heat source, designed independently by OSCOM Technology. The system is mainly used in splicing and cleaving fiber bundles in the manufacture of fiber combiners supporting 2x1, 3x1, 7x1, (6+1)x1, (18+1)x1, 19x1 tapering zone combiner and output fiber. XQ7230 integrates ultrasonic on-line cleave, enabling rapid and steady cleave and splice of fiber bundles, enhancing the efficiency of fiber combiner manufacture.

Polarization Maintaining Large Diameter Fiber Splicer (XQ7260C)
Fiber Splicing Equipment

XQ7260C is a polarization-maintaining large-diameter fiber splicer designed independently by OSCOM. Its heat source is an electric arc. It can splice quartz fiber, polarization-maintaining fiber, and large-core fiber. XQ7260C adopts PAS side recognition and visual fiber end face image system, which can more easily observe the cleaving quality of fiber, and provide more accurate and faster alignment and splicing of PMF.

CO2 Laser Etcher (XQ7280)
Fiber Etching Equipment

XQ7280 is a CO2 laser etcher with CO2 laser as the heat source designed independently by OSCOM Technology. The etcher can etch the fiber to strip the residual pump light and reflected light in the cladding, protecting optical devices in the optical path effectively. Compared with chemical corrosion strippers, this laser etching product provides higher fiber strength, safer production process, and is more environmentally friendly.

Optical Power Meter (XQ5210)
Optical Testing Instruments

XQ5210 is a standard optical power meter designed independently by OSCOM Technology. It utilizes InGaAs or Si light receiving material as photodetector and integrates automatic range switching, power measurement, insertion loss measurement, PDL measurement, and RS232C interface. XQ5210 optical power meter can provide single channel benchtop light source.

Multi-channel Test Light Source (XQ5160)
Optical Light Sources

XQ5160 is a multi-channel high-stability test light source designed independently by OSCOM Technology. It utilizes DFB/LD laser as its emission source and integrates ATC and APC, RS232C communication control, etc. It can provide 6–18 (customizable) optional channel benchtop light source and its typical application wavelengths are CWDM 1270nm–1610nm or 1271–1611nm and DWDM ITU-T standard wavelength.
